Oklahoma Sooners Spring Practice: Injuries & Improvements
from Oklahoma Sooners Football Today | 2 Min News | The Daily News Now!
Oklahoma Sooners kick off spring football practices with a mix of young talent and transfers, despite injuries sidelining several key players. Quarterbacks showcase varying throwing styles, while receivers and defensive players make strong impressions. Coaches bring diverse approaches to the field, with tight ends coach Jason Witten and running backs coach Deland McCullough standing out for their calm and detailed feedback. Kicker Tate Sandell nails all field goals, and freshman Trace Rudd looks promising. The team builds depth amid setbacks, preparing for a competitive season.
